Telma TV is recognized for its high-quality editorial standards and popular entertainment blocks:

News (Vesti): Telma is widely respected for its objective news coverage. Main news editions traditionally air at 15:00, 18:30, and 21:40 (GMT +1).

Sports: For years, Telma has been the go-to destination for Italian Serie A football fans in Macedonia.

Talk Shows & Current Affairs: Programs like Top Tema and Kod provide in-depth analysis of the country’s most pressing political and social issues.

At its core, Telma TV remains one of the most viewed channels in North Macedonia, boasting nearly 30 years of broadcasting experience. Their "vo zivo" news coverage is recognized for its comprehensive, fast-paced reporting of Macedonian politics, economy, and society. Telma TV (Television Makpetrol) is a prominent private

Top Tema (Top Topic): A staple in-depth interview show exploring current affairs.

KOD with Snežana Lupeska: A high-impact investigative reporting show that often sets the agenda.

Daily News Coverage: Detailed updates at 15:00, 18:30, and 21:40 (GMT +1) remain crucial for local audiences. Digital Integration: "Vo Zivo" Anywhere

Recognizing the shifting media landscape, Telma TV has made its "live" experience accessible globally. The YouTube channel, Телма ТВ / Telma TV, hosts 38K+ videos and maintains a constant live stream, allowing the Macedonian diaspora to stay connected.

Furthermore, as of early 2026, Telma is featured prominently in major mobile apps streaming Macedonian TV channels, ensuring that Vo Zivo means watching from a living room, a phone on the commute, or a tablet. More Than Just Politics: A Diverse Live Slate

Telma TV’s live programming isn't solely confined to news. It provides a daily mix of culture, infotainment, and lifestyle content:

Utrinska na Telma (Morning on Telma): As of April 2026, the morning show continues to provide the latest news, weather, and interviews to start the day.

Crvena Linija (Red Line): A popular audience-interactive show.

Win Win with Olivera Trajkovska: A specialized talk show highlighting political debate.

Sports & Culture: From live Serie A football (a Telma tradition) to cultural reporting via Kulturna Hronika, the station balances hard news with community interests. The Future of Macedonian Broadcasting
